Blood of Steel is a free-to-play multiplayer game released in 2020 by YC Games, combining action combat with large-scale strategy elements. Set in a historical medieval context, the game features hero-based combat where players command armies in open-world environments while engaging in four-directional slashing mechanics. The gameplay incorporates class synergy, RTS-style commanding, and gear crafting systems alongside both instanced duel modes and massive MMO-style battles. Reviewers note that historical heroes bring unique abilities to engagements, and players highlight that tactical positioning proves more consequential than stat advantages in combat. The game holds a 76% positive rating from 1,863 Steam reviews and is not currently supported on Steam Deck.
